If you’ve come across search terms like "download microsoft toolkit ez activator 232 kuyhaa fixed", you’re likely looking for a way to activate Microsoft Windows or Office without paying for a license. This article explains what these tools claim to do, why they’re dangerous, and—most importantly—how you can legitimately use Microsoft software for free or at low cost.

1. Microsoft Office for the Web (100% Free) Access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and OneNote in your browser at office.com. No download or activation needed—just a free Microsoft account.

2. Microsoft 365 Free Mobile Apps On phones or tablets with screens 10.1” or smaller, the Office mobile apps are fully free for basic editing.

3. Office 2021/2024 One-Time Purchase (Home & Student) Around $149.99 one-time fee for full Office on one PC/Mac—legitimate, no subscription.

4. Student/Teacher Advantage Many schools provide free Office 365 ProPlus (now Microsoft 365 Apps for enterprise) to enrolled students.

5. Nonprofit Discounts Registered nonprofits can get Microsoft 365 Business for a fraction of the cost—sometimes free—via TechSoup.

If you see a site offering “Microsoft Toolkit EZ Activator 232 Kuyhaa fixed”, do not download it. No legitimate activation tool exists outside of Microsoft’s own systems. These files are almost universally malware vectors.

Instead, choose one of the legal routes above. For home users, running Windows unactivated or using Office for the Web costs nothing and keeps your data safe.
